Discovering Various Martial arts styles



When you dive into the globe of martial arts, you'll uncover a varied variety of styles, each with its one-of-a-kind approach and strategies.

From the liquid motions of Tai Chi to the explosive strikes of Muay Thai, every style provides something different. You may find yourself attracted to the self-control of Martial arts, stressing strikes and kata, or the grappling strategies in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u that focus on submissions and positional control.

If you're looking for Self-Defense, Krav Maga's useful approach might reverberate with you. As you explore these styles, consider what interest you-- whether it's fitness, Self-Defense, or personal development.

Each martial art can offer useful life lessons, so take your time to discover which one feels right for you.

Choosing the Right Dojo for Your Journey



How do you find the ideal dojo for your martial arts trip? Start by considering your goals. Are you looking to obtain fit, learn Self-Defense, or compete?

Study numerous dojos in your location and inspect their emphasis locations. See each dojo to observe courses, keeping in mind the trainer's design and the environment. Talk with present students to get their insights on training quality and area.



Guarantee the dojo's schedule lines up with yours, making it practical for normal participation. Try to find a tidy and safe setting, as this shows the dojo's expertise.

Ultimately, count on your impulses-- choose a place where you feel comfortable and determined. Selecting the right dojo can substantially affect your martial arts experience and progression.

Staying Inspired on Your Path to Black Belt



Remaining inspired on your path to black belt can be challenging, particularly during tough training phases or plateaus. To maintain your spirits high, established short-term objectives along with your long-lasting aspirations. Commemorate little triumphes, like understanding a new method or improving your sparring skills.

Border yourself with encouraging peers that urge you and share your interest. Regularly remind yourself why you began this trip-- your factors will fuel your resolution.

Blend your training regular to maintain points fresh and exciting; attempt new classes or welcome a friend to join you. Ultimately, visualize your success. Image yourself using that black belt and the effort it represents. This mental image can reignite your passion and press you to maintain progressing.
